Find the Minimum or Maximum Value of a Quadratic Function. Objective 1 Find the Minimum or Maximum Value of a Quadratic Function.
Finding a Maximum or Minimum The quadratic function whose graph is a parabola that opens upward has a minimum value, and the quadratic function whose graph is a parabola that opens downward has a maximum value. The f(x)- or y-value of the vertex is the minimum, or maximum value of the function.
